摘要

The design and feasibility analysis of the Sublevel Caving by Pillar Extraction mining method are described. It is a conceptual mining method devised toward the objective of improving mining techniques for extraction of deep coal occurring in seams of thicknesses greater than 12feet. The concept envisions that advance openings of the mine will be driven along the bottom of the thick seam with top coal being extracted incrementally during retreat mining,or in ''falls'',shot down from the roof. Loading of fallen top coal will be accomplished with the loading machine operator remaining in a protected position. The conclusions of the study are that the Sublevel Caving by Pillar Extraction mining method is suitable for test application in a working coal mine in the immediate future:that it offers improvement in resouce recovery,competitive productivity,and improvement in health and safety for mine personnel over previous thick seam underground methods. Analysis of the economic performance indicates a price of $13.22per ton to sustain 15% return on investment for 20years. (ERA citation 04:028887)
